✨Tip Number 1

Network with professionals in the accounting field who have transitioned from traditional roles to advisory positions. Attend industry events or webinars to connect with potential mentors who can provide insights and guidance.

✨Tip Number 2

Consider gaining additional certifications or training that focus on advisory skills, such as business consulting or financial analysis. This will not only enhance your resume but also demonstrate your commitment to evolving in your career.

✨Tip Number 3

Engage with our current team at StudySmarter through social media or professional platforms like LinkedIn. This can give you a better understanding of our company culture and the type of advisory work we value.

✨Tip Number 4

Prepare to discuss specific examples of how you've helped businesses in your previous roles. Highlighting your problem-solving skills and ability to provide actionable insights will set you apart during the interview process.

How to prepare for a job interview at The Accountancy Recruiters

✨Show Your Advisory Skills

Make sure to highlight your experience in providing valuable insights and advice to businesses. Share specific examples where your input led to better decision-making.

✨Demonstrate Your Compliance Knowledge

Since the role involves compliance work, be prepared to discuss your understanding of relevant regulations and how you've ensured adherence in your previous roles.

✨Express Your Desire for Growth

Communicate your eagerness to transition from traditional accounting tasks to a more advisory role. Employers appreciate candidates who are motivated to grow and take on new challenges.

✨Prepare Questions About the Role

Have thoughtful questions ready about the company's approach to advisory services. This shows your genuine interest in the position and helps you assess if it's the right fit for you.
